We are looking for a way to have our PO or Dev Manager set up to be able to set permissions for a board in case the board owner no longer works here or is not available. (For instance, we have someone out now on a family emergency for several days and we need edit access to his Miro board, but it seems our Team Admins don't have that ability to grant access to boards.

it seems our Team Admins don't have that ability to grant access to boards.

This is correct. If you have an Enterprise Plan subscription, it is possible for the for Company Admin role to complete such actions by enabling the Content Admin permissions – more on this here.

 

able to set permissions for a board in case the board owner no longer works here

In this specific scenario, a Team Admin could simply delete the ex-employee and assume ownership of all of the deleted user’s content.
